The Senator Barau I Jibrin Foundation Scholarship offers fully funded opportunities for postgraduate studies at top Nigerian universities. Below are the details, eligibility, and steps to apply.
Scholarship Summary
Host Country: Nigeria
Category: Postgraduate Scholarships | Masters Scholarships
Eligibility: Nigerians from Kano State
Reward: Full Scholarship | Living Expenses
Deadline: January 30, 2025
Scholarship Details
The scholarship program supports academic excellence by providing financial aid to 300 students from Kano State to pursue postgraduate studies in select Nigerian universities.
Eligible Programs:
M.Sc. Artificial Intelligence
M.Sc. Robotics Technology
M.Sc. Cyber Security
M.Sc. Data Science
M.Sc. Information Technology
M.Sc. Software Development
M.Sc. Mineral Exploration
M.Sc. Hydrogeology & Environmental Geology
M.Sc. Oil and Gas Operations
M.Sc. Applied Geophysics
M.Sc. Metallurgical and Material Engineering
M.Sc. Climate Change Management
M.Eng. Mechatronics
M.Eng. Intelligence System
Participating Universities:
Bayero University Kano
Ahmadu Bello University, Zaria
University of Ibadan
University of Lagos
Obafemi Awolowo University, Ile-Ife
University of Nigeria Nsukka
Eligibility Criteria
To qualify for the scholarship, applicants must:
Be aged below 35 years.
Hold a first deg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or related fields.
Have a CGPA of at least 3.5 on a 5.0 scale.
Possess five O’Level credits, including English and Mathematics.
Be a resident of one of Kano State’s three Senatorial Districts.
Benefits
Full tuition coverage.
Monthly living expenses for the duration of the program (24 months).
Access to quality education at Nigeria’s top universities.
